Oil India Limited (OlL), a Navratna Public Sector Undertaking is the pioneer and second largest national upstream Oil and Gas Company with a pan India presence and growing global footprint. OIL is set to conquer newer horizons of all-round growth and excellence. It is engaged in exploration, production and transportation of crude oil, natural gas and production ofi,PG with its Field Headquarters (FHQ) at Duliajan, Dibrugarh, Assam. The company's h-Country operations are spread over the areas in the states of Assam, Arunachal Pradesh, Mizoram. Tripura. Nagaland, Odisha, Andhra Pradesh and Rajasthan and offshore areas in Andaman, Kerala-Konkan and KG shallow waters. OIL operatcs a I 157 Km |ong crude oil pipelinc lrom Digboi, Assam to Barauni in Bihar and a 660 Kms long product pipeline frorn Numaligarh Refinery to Siliguri. Besides having a Pan-lndia prcsence, OtL has Participating Interest (PI) in blocks in eight countries overseas viz Russia, USA, Venezuela, Mozambique, Nigeria, Gabon- Bangladesh & Libya. OIL has also ventured into the City Cas Distdbution (CCD) projects and has diversified into the Renewable & Alternate Energy sector in the Vy'ind and Solar domains with a total installed capacity of 188.l0 MW. OIL has acquired majority stake in Numaligarh Rellnery Limited (NRL) Assam, resulting in OIL becoming the promoter and the holding company ofNRL.
